ABSTRACT:
A fuze mechanism for projectiles and the like is provided with a number of integrated safety catches which must be successively released before the fuze may be detonated. A firing pin lock cannot be released until the fuzing time has first been set. Release of the lock and the firing pin is also prevented by a centering piston response to inertial forces at the time the projectile is launched and another piston controlled by the clockwork of the fuze. The clockwork may be overridden by mechanism detecting impact of the projectile to permit detonation in a period of time shorter than the fuzing time.
